btrfs: remove no longer used counter when reading data page

commit ad3fc7946b1829213bbdbb2b9ad0d124b31ae4a7 upstream.

After commit 92082d40976ed0 ("btrfs: integrate page status update for
data read path into begin/end_page_read"), the 'nr' counter at
btrfs_do_readpage() is no longer used, we increment it but we never
read from it. So just remove it.
